Mahipala Records Regional Mark in Steeplechase

April 4, 2008

AUSTIN, Texas - The Stephen F. Austin men's and women's track and field teams were back in action Friday afternoon at the Texas Relays in Austin, Texas. While a good majority of the competition took place in the field events for SFA, it was one of 'Jacks' distance runners who stole the spotlight. Junior Keith Mahipala recorded a regional mark in the men's 3,000-meter steeplechase posting a time of 9:06.11. His time was good enough to place fourth overall.

Senior Leah Matthews posted a top-five finish for the Ladyjacks in the long jump with a mark of 19-2.75. Classmate Audrey Azu finished just outside the top five in the women's high jump. The former SLC high jump champion cleared a height of 5-5.00 to finish tied for sixth overall. Senior Kristina Windham also competed for the Ladyjacks Friday. She cleared a height of 12-1.50 in the pole vault to finish in a two-way tie for 10th in the event.

The only other Lumberjack in action Friday was senior Zach Ross. The team co-captain clocked a time of 14.24 to finish 14th overall.
